Designers often highlight the kitchen efficiency triangle — the relationship between the sink, stove, and refrigerator — ensuring smooth operation without obstruction or inefficient movement.

A efficient kitchen layout should reflect the homeowner’s daily habits. Whether it’s an fluid design that links the kitchen to the living area or a more enclosed setup that fosters focus and concentration, the design must fit how the space is experienced. The Galley kitchen, U-shaped kitchen, and linear design each offer unique advantages depending on the available space. For compact homes, smart use of vertical storage, retractable shelves, and mini-islands can enhance functionality while preserving aesthetic balance.

Beyond configuration, textures define the soul of a kitchen. The optimal selection of kitchen storage units, work surfaces, and backsplash materials establishes the mood of the design. Natural wood finishes evoke warmth and richness, while engineered stone or stone countertops provide luxury and durability. Choosing the appropriate cabinet design and finish is essential to the visual appeal, balancing style with functionality. Smooth-close drawers, hidden hinges, and modular inserts elevate functionality while ensuring a minimalist style that reflects modern design principles.

Illumination, often underestimated, is one of the key elements of kitchen design excellence. A mix of general, focused, and accent lighting transforms how the kitchen feels and operates. Suspended fixtures above the island act as a centerpiece while offering direct light for meal preparation. LED underlighting boost visibility on countertops and add a subtle accent.
